BusinessWhat TX does

Ternium S.A. is a major steel manufacturer headquartered in Luxembourg with primary operations in Mexico and Argentina, producing flat and long steel products for automotive, construction, and industrial end-markets. Revenue is primarily derived from commodity steel sales in Latin America with limited direct US government dependence.

Political ProfileWhere TX sits in Washington

Ternium has zero US lobbying filings and minimal campaign activity. Stock exposure to US political events is indirect—primarily through commodity steel tariffs and trade policy—rather than company-specific regulatory or legislative targeting.
